Output e53442686ddea5469de681769eb39cd3fd9cf1166f70dd8798160814d7c8b6e6:0

value
703559466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cfbe27e24de9cadb77165197fc6c06322f32e4e OP_EQUAL
address
MR8R1kcF6jEM35BAndeAGvxZYjZ4mydZgy
transaction
e53442686ddea5469de681769eb39cd3fd9cf1166f70dd8798160814d7c8b6e6
spent
true